The shoe's unique features, such as the slightly inclined and embroidered LV initials, wide laces, and chunky rubber outsole, make it a standout in the skate sneaker market. The new style dropped in tandem with Williams' spring/summer 2026 men's pre-collection for Louis Vuitton. The capsule collection, unveiled late last week, features a campaign starring Jude Bellingham and Callum Turner, photographed and filmed by Oliver Hadlee Pearch. The campaign sets the stage for a preppy heritage, with the English footballer and London-born actor wearing pieces that the company calls 'equal parts metropolitan globetrotter and bucolic dandy'. But the LV Tilted sneaker is more than just a stylish accessory; it's a tribute to Williams' long-standing affinity for skate culture. The shoe is a follow-up to his hit Buttersoft sneaker, a retro-flavored design that taps into his love for skate culture. The LV Buttersoft, made in Italy, gets its name from the quality of the leather, the 'pillow-y effect' of the design, and the rubber sole. It owes a debt to the leather sneakers first adapted into everyday wardrobes in the '60s and the styles popularized by the hip-hop community in the 2000s.
